Arene echinacantha is a species of sea snail, a marine gastropod mollusk in the family Areneidae.[1]
Description
The shell can grow to be 8 mm in length.[2]
Distribution
Arene echinacantha can be found in the Red Sea and the Northwest Indian Ocean.[2]
